Tehran-SANA

A Syrian media delegation headed by Ahmed Dhawa, Assistant Minister of Information, discussed with Muhammad Hosseini, President of the Resistance Cinema Foundation, Dr. Jalal Ghaffari, Secretary General of the Resistance Film Festival, and a number of directors, producers, and those interested in Iranian cinematic affairs, cooperation in the field of cinema, documentaries, short films, series, and dramas that reflect the common issues of the two countries. .

During the meeting, Dhawa stressed the importance of producing joint films and series that simulate the reality that Syria and the Syrian people went through during the terrorist and cosmic war that it was exposed to, whose aim was to obliterate the identity and destroy the Syrian civilization.

Dhawa said: The purposeful film industry has a major role in conveying the true picture of what is happening in Syria and the various repercussions as a result of the coercive Western measures against the Syrian people, and in the face of misleading Western media.

Dhawa reviewed aspects of joint cooperation between the Radio and Television Production Corporation and related institutions in Iran to produce joint cinematic and dramatic works and proposals for exchanging ideas on producing dramatic scenarios between the two countries, with the aim of dubbing them into Arabic and Persian to introduce the peoples of the two countries to each other's civilization, culture and issues.

For his part, Hosseini gave a presentation on the productions of the Iranian Film Institute for the production of short, long and documentaries, especially in the field of resistance, stressing the need to strengthen cooperation between the two countries' institutions concerned with joint cinematic and dramatic production, and invited Syrian artists to participate in the Resistance Film Festival that will be held in Tehran next year.

During the meeting, they discussed possible areas of cooperation in the field of film production, where several proposals were presented in this regard, to be put into practice as soon as possible.

The media delegation visited the Iranian cinematic city, in which many Iranian films and series were filmed and produced. They also visited the Documentary Research Center, and were briefed on the work of the center, its contents of documents, and methods of archiving and converting them into digital and digital content.
